Understanding Pain Pathways: A New Frontier in Relief

The science of pain is evolving, with new research highlighting the crucial role of the brain in pain perception and management. Dr. Nisa Aslam, a general practitioner and advisor for Combogesic, a new non-opioid pain reliever, emphasizes the profound impact pain has on overall well-being. “Pain is one of the most common problems we see in general practice and it has a huge impact on a patient’s overall wellbeing and quality of life,” Dr. Aslam stated. “It’s very exciting to see how new research is improving our understanding of pain pathways and paving the way for a more joined-up approach to pain management.” This enhanced understanding is crucial, as prolonged pain can lead to lasting changes in the brain’s pain pathways.

Traditionally, medical professionals have distinguished between acute pain, which serves as an immediate warning signal of injury or illness, and chronic pain, which persists long after the initial cause has resolved. Recent discoveries by scientists at Stanford University have revealed that these two types of pain are not only different in duration but are also activated by distinct neural circuits. Professor Xiaoke Chen of Stanford University noted, “A surprise to us was that acute pain and chronic pain can be completely separate. There is a dedicated circuit that only activates after injury.” Further research using advanced mapping techniques identified a separate circuit responsible for chronic pain, which can make the brain hypersensitive, reacting intensely even to light touch.

The Power of the Mind in Pain Management

The influence of the mind on pain relief is a significant area of ongoing research. Studies continue to validate the placebo effect, where an individual experiences symptom relief based on the expectation that a treatment will work. A 2025 study conducted at Manchester University involved patients with conditions like osteoarthritis and fibromyalgia. Participants were given either an active cream or an inactive cream, with half being told it contained a local anesthetic. Regardless of the cream’s actual composition, a significant reduction in reported pain was observed in the group expecting relief, demonstrating the potent psychological component of pain management.

Further insights come from functional MRI scans conducted at Sydney University. Researchers mapped a brain network suggesting that placebo-induced pain relief is linked to the body’s cannabinoid receptors. Dr. Lewis Crawford, the lead author of the study, explained, “The brain’s natural pain relief system is more nuanced than we thought. We now have a blueprint for how the brain controls pain in a spatially organised way. This could help us design more effective and personalised treatments, especially for people with chronic pain in a specific area of their body.”

Exploring Biological Mechanisms of Pain and Relief

Neuroscience research is uncovering fascinating biological links related to pain. Professor Nicholas Betley, a neuroscientist at the University of Pennsylvania, observed that the brain prioritizes survival needs, finding that hunger can act as a powerful painkiller in situations demanding immediate action, such as facing a predator. “If you’re starving or facing a predator, you can’t afford to be overwhelmed by lingering pain,” a colleague of his noted. This observation led to the identification of specific brain receptors involved in chronic pain, suggesting that treatments targeting these brain circuits, rather than just the site of injury, could offer new therapeutic avenues.

Professor Betley elaborated, “What we’re showing is that the problem may not be in the nerves at the site of injury, but in the brain circuit itself. If we can target these neurons, that opens up a whole new path for treatment.” Dr. Aslam adds a note of caution regarding the establishment of chronic pain: “It is still very early days, but the hope is that these discoveries could lead to new therapies which help chronic pain becoming established. It also highlights the importance of getting on top of pain before it becomes entrenched.”

The Complex Relationship Between Food, Pain, and Well-being

The connection between pain and food is also being explored. Professor Toby Newton-John’s research indicates that “comfort eating” is a real phenomenon, with a significant portion of individuals experiencing chronic pain turning to food for solace. “For many, eating comfort foods provided a nice experience in their day and something to look forward to. If you’re living with pain all the time, that moment of pleasure becomes a pretty powerful motivator,” he explained. There’s also a potential biological basis, as high-calorie foods may possess mild pain-relieving properties.

However, Dr. Aslam cautions against relying on food as a primary coping mechanism, particularly due to the risks associated with obesity. “Obesity can exacerbate a lot of musculoskeletal pain as it puts extra pressure on joints and increases systemic inflammation, which can also ramp up pain problems,” she advised. Professor Newton-John’s findings echo this concern, noting that comfort eating can trap individuals in a difficult cycle, especially when combined with obesity, which was prevalent in nearly 40% of his study participants.

Music Therapy: An Unexpected Analgesic

The therapeutic benefits of music are also gaining recognition in pain management. A meta-analysis combining results from nine studies involving 787 patients found that music therapy can significantly alleviate pain and depression associated with chronic discomfort. The study, published in BMC Psychology, indicated that music therapy is most effective when patients actively participate, such as by selecting their own music, using instruments, or listening through earphones, and when guided by trained music therapists.

Further research at McGill University in Canada suggested that music therapy’s effectiveness can be enhanced when the music aligns with the body’s natural rhythms, as assessed by patients’ ability to tap out simple melodies. This points to a deeper, perhaps innate, connection between auditory stimuli and pain perception.

Perfectionism and Self-Compassion in Chronic Pain

New findings from Murdoch University in Western Australia suggest a link between perfectionistic tendencies and higher reported pain levels. Dr. Graeme Ditchburn explained that individuals with chronic pain who are perfectionists may experience frustration with daily activities and set unrealistic goals, potentially feeling pressure from perceived external expectations. “Our findings suggest that interventions aimed at increasing self-compassion and addressing perfectionistic tendencies may be beneficial for individuals experiencing chronic pain,” he stated. This research underscores the psychological dimensions of pain and the potential benefits of therapeutic approaches focused on self-acceptance and managing expectations.
